MOZART Definition by WordNet

(noun) Mozart,
prolific Austrian Composer And Child Prodigy; Master Of The Classical Style In All Its Forms Of His Time (1756-1791)

(noun) Mozart,
the Music Of Mozart; "the Concert Was Mostly Mozart"
